Staple wire bands are a fundamental material used in manufacturing various staples and fastening products. They are semi-finished steel strips that can be processed into staples, brads, or pins for multiple applications. Their specifications, wire diameter, and coating determine their performance in different industries, making them an essential component in furniture production, construction, and packaging.

Wire bands are typically made from galvanized steel, providing resistance to corrosion and improving the durability of both the wire band and the fasteners produced from it. Wire diameter ranges commonly from 0.67 mm to more than 2.20 mm, allowing the production of both light and medium-duty staples. The production process usually includes wire drawing, galvanizing, glue filling, and band formation, which ensures consistency and reliability in the final products.
Staple wire bands can be classified according to the strength and thickness of the wire. Fine wire staples are made from thinner wire, suitable for tasks that require precision, such as upholstery, insulation, and light woodworking. Medium wire staples offer a balance of strength and flexibility, commonly used in cabinetry, general furniture assembly, and construction projects. Heavy wire staples are thicker and provide greater strength for fastening dense materials or heavier assemblies, such as wooden panels or structural frameworks.
Tool compatibility is a crucial factor in the use of staple wire bands. They are designed to work with manual and pneumatic staplers, as well as automated fastening machines. Smooth feeding and proper alignment help reduce interruptions, minimize wire breakage, and ensure efficient production. Packaging on spools or reels also supports consistent operation and reduces handling issues during installation.
Size selection of staple wire bands is important to match the intended fastener. Shorter wire bands are generally used for lighter staples, while longer or thicker bands produce fasteners for more demanding applications. Correct diameter and gauge selection ensure reliable performance and maintain the structural integrity of the stapled assembly.
